SODIUM L-LACTATE-13C3 SOLUTION IN WATE& is a stable isotope-labeled compound that consists of sodium L-lactate with three 13C atoms. It is commonly used as an internal standard in various analytical techniques, particularly in the field of metabolomics. The presence of 13C isotopes in the compound allows for accurate quantification and identification of metabolites in biological samples.

201595-71-3 Usage

Uses

Used in Metabolomics Research:
SODIUM L-LACTATE-13C3 SOLUTION IN WATE& is used as an internal standard for the quantification of metabolites in biological samples. The application reason is to ensure accurate and reliable measurements of metabolite concentrations, which can be affected by variations in sample preparation, ionization efficiency, and other factors.
Used in Liquid Chromatography/Mass Spectrometry (LC/MS) Technique:
SODIUM L-LACTATE-13C3 SOLUTION IN WATE& is used as an internal standard in the LC/MS technique for the analysis of metabolites in murine tumor interstitial fluid. The application reason is to improve the precision and accuracy of metabolite quantification, allowing for better understanding of the metabolic changes occurring in tumor tissues.
Used in Pharmaceutical and Biomedical Industries:
In the pharmaceutical and biomedical industries, SODIUM L-LACTATE-13C3 SOLUTION IN WATE& is used as a reference compound for the development and validation of analytical methods. The application reason is to ensure the reliability and reproducibility of these methods, which are crucial for the discovery and characterization of new drug candidates, as well as for the assessment of drug efficacy and safety.
Used in Clinical Diagnostics:
SODIUM L-LACTATE-13C3 SOLUTION IN WATE& is used as an internal standard in clinical diagnostics for the measurement of lactate levels in blood samples. The application reason is to provide a stable and accurate reference for the quantification of lactate, which is an important biomarker for various medical conditions, including sepsis, shock, and tissue hypoxia.

Check Digit Verification of cas no

The CAS Registry Mumber 201595-71-3 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 2,0,1,5,9 and 5 respectively; the second part has 2 digits, 7 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 201595-71:
(8*2)+(7*0)+(6*1)+(5*5)+(4*9)+(3*5)+(2*7)+(1*1)=113
113 % 10 = 3
So 201595-71-3 is a valid CAS Registry Number.
